Diflubenzuron Product Landscape
Diflubenzuron products are available in various formulations, including wettable powders, emulsifiable concentrates, and granular formulations, catering to different application methods and target pests. Recent innovations focus on improving the efficacy and reducing the environmental impact through microencapsulation techniques and targeted delivery systems. Unique selling propositions include improved residual activity, reduced toxicity to non-target organisms, and compatibility with integrated pest management (IPM) strategies.
